Q2.How much does a funeral typically cost in Atwood, Colorado, and what factors affect the price?

In Atwood, Colorado, the average cost for a traditional funeral ranges from $7,000 to $10,000, though cremation services may be less expensive. Factors include the choice of casket or urn, service location (e.g., local church or funeral home chapel), and transportation fees, which can be higher in rural areas due to distances. Colorado state law requires funeral homes to provide itemized price lists, so it's advisable to request one for transparency.

Q3.Are there any local regulations in Atwood, Colorado, that affect burial or cremation arrangements?

Yes, Atwood follows Colorado state regulations, which allow for burial on private property with local zoning approval from Logan County. Cremation requires a 24-hour waiting period after death, and a permit from the county health department is needed for burial. Given Atwood's rural nature, it's important to check with the funeral home about any specific county requirements for cemetery plots or environmental considerations.

Q5.Can I pre-plan a funeral in Atwood, Colorado, and what are the benefits?

Yes, many funeral homes in Atwood offer pre-planning services, allowing you to arrange and fund your funeral in advance. This can ease the burden on family members and lock in current prices, which is especially useful in a small community where options may be limited. Under Colorado law, pre-paid funeral funds are protected in trust accounts, ensuring they are available when needed.
